Tony Blair in Gaza visit

12 April 2012

Mideast envoy Tony Blair was in the Gaza Strip to discuss reconstruction efforts.

It is Mr Blair's first visit to Gaza since he was appointed to present the Mideast peacemaking "quartet" of the US, Russia, the European Union and the United Nations in 2007.

He is the latest in a number of high-ranking diplomats to visit Gaza since Israel ended its offensive against the territory's Hamas rulers in mid-January.

Mr Blair's spokesman Matthew Doyle said the envoy would meet with Gaza community representatives but not with members of Hamas, internationally shunned as a terrorist group.

Mr Blair will attend a high-level Gaza reconstruction conference in Egypt on Monday.
